在电子DIY领域,能够自主设计并实现一个多功能信号发生器,是检验硬件功底的重要标志。这类设备不仅是实验室的常备工具,更是理解模拟电路设计原理的绝佳载体。本文将完整呈现一个具备正弦波、方波、三角波、矩形波和锯齿波输出能力的信号发生器构建过程,特别聚焦于常被忽视的电源系统设计与波形调校技巧。
任何精密电路系统的起点都是可靠的电源设计。对于需要处理双向信号的运算放大器电路,±12V对称电源成为理想选择。传统教学实验常直接使用现成电源模块,却忽略了电源设计本身蕴含的工程智慧。
选用额定功率15W的环形变压器,初级220V/50Hz,次级双24V输出。这种配置经过全波整流后,峰值电压约为:
code复制Vpeak = 24V × √2 ≈ 34V
考虑负载调整率和纹波因素,这个电压裕度足够后续稳压环节工作。整流环节采用GBJ2510桥堆,其关键参数为:
全波整流与半波整流的效率对比:
| 参数 | 全波整流 | 半波整流 |
|---|---|---|
| 理论效率 | 81.2% | 40.6% |
| 纹波频率 | 100Hz | 50Hz |
| 变压器利用率 | 高 | 低 |
滤波电容的取值需要平衡体积成本与性能。根据经验公式:
code复制C ≥ (I × t)/ΔV
其中:
计算得:
code复制C ≥ (0.5A × 0.01s)/1V = 5000μF
实际选用两只4700μF/50V电解电容并联,配合0.1μF陶瓷电容抑制高频噪声。这种组合在示波器上观察到的纹波可控制在30mVpp以内。
提示:电容安装时注意极性,反接可能导致电容爆裂。建议在电源输入端串联5W/10Ω水泥电阻作为缓冲限流。
7812/7912这对经典稳压IC看似简单,实际应用中却有许多细节需要注意:
正负压对称设计要点:
实测数据对比:
| 条件 | 7812输出电压 | 7912输出电压 |
|---|---|---|
| 空载 | +12.05V | -12.08V |
| 500mA负载 | +11.97V | -12.03V |
| 输入波动±10% | ±0.2%变化 | ±0.3%变化 |
目标产生1kHz正弦波,根据文氏电桥振荡条件:
code复制f = 1/(2πRC)
取R=16kΩ,则:
code复制C = 1/(2π×16000×1000) ≈ 0.01μF
实际选用精度1%的金属膜电阻和NP0陶瓷电容,温度系数控制在±30ppm/℃以内。
基本文氏电桥容易产生削顶失真,采用二极管非线性稳幅方案:
circuit复制Rf = Rp + (rd || R2)
其中:
调试时用示波器观察,逐步调整Rp直到获得THD<1%的正弦波。实测数据:
| 调节点 | 输出波形THD | 振幅稳定性 |
|---|---|---|
| Rp=2kΩ | 3.2% | ±5% |
| Rp=3.5kΩ | 0.8% | ±2% |
| Rp=5kΩ | 0.5% | ±1% |
采用LM358运放构建迟滞比较器,其阈值电压由分压比决定:
code复制Uth = ±(R3/(R3+R4))×Vz
取Vz=6.2V(1N4736稳压管),设计±4V阈值时:
code复制R3/R4 = 4/(6.2-4) ≈ 1.82
实际选用18kΩ和10kΩ电阻组合,实测阈值点为+4.15V和-4.08V。
三角波线性度取决于积分电容的充放电一致性。对于目标频率1kHz:
code复制T = 4RC(Uth/Vcc)
取Uth=4V,Vcc=12V,则:
code复制RC = (T×Vcc)/(4×Uth) = (0.001×12)/(4×4) = 750μs
选用C=0.1μF,则R=7.5kΩ,实际采用5kΩ固定电阻串联5kΩ可调电阻便于微调。
波形参数实测对比:
| 参数 | 理论值 | 实测值 |
|---|---|---|
| 方波幅值 | ±6.2V | ±6.15V |
| 三角波幅值 | ±4V | ±4.1V |
| 频率 | 1kHz | 987Hz |
| 线性度误差 | 0 | 1.2% |
通过改变积分电路的充放电时间常数比,可实现波形变形。当正反向时间常数比为N:1时,占空比变为:
code复制D = N/(N+1)
具体实现方案:
典型配置组合:
| 电阻比 (Rc/Rd) | 波形类型 | 占空比 | 应用场景 |
|---|---|---|---|
| 1:1 | 对称方波 | 50% | 时钟信号 |
| 10:1 | 矩形波 | 91% | PWM控制 |
| 100:1 | 锯齿波 | 99% | CRT扫描 |
波形发生器常见的频率漂移问题主要源于:
改进措施:
实测频率稳定度对比:
| 时间(分钟) | 无补偿方案 | 优化方案 |
|---|---|---|
| 0 | 1.000kHz | 1.000kHz |
| 10 | 1.023kHz | 1.002kHz |
| 30 | 1.051kHz | 1.003kHz |
| 60 | 1.087kHz | 1.005kHz |
将所有模块整合到一块150mm×100mm的玻纤板上时,接地策略成为关键。采用星型接地方案:
常见故障排查指南:
正弦波失真:
三角波非线性:
频率漂移:
最终成品测试数据:
| 波形类型 | 频率范围 | 幅值范围 | THD/线性度 |
|---|---|---|---|
| 正弦波 | 20Hz-20kHz | 0-8Vpp | <1% |
| 方波 | 1Hz-50kHz | 0-12Vpp | 上升时间200ns |
| 三角波 | 1Hz-10kHz | 0-8Vpp | 线性度99% |
| 矩形波 | 1Hz-20kHz | 0-12Vpp | 占空比1%-99% |
| 锯齿波 | 1Hz-5kHz | 0-10Vpp | 斜率比100:1 |
在多次迭代中发现,采用高质量元件虽增加30%成本,但系统稳定性提升显著。例如,将普通铝电解电容更换为固态电容后,电源纹波从50mVpp降至15mVpp,相应波形失真改善40%。这种投入在需要长时间运行的场合尤为值得。